Many local organizations are sponsoring toy drives this time of year. There are many children who would not have a Merry Christmas if not for the efforts of individuals and groups sponsoring these events. Many times one does not give a toy due to not having shopping time so a monetary donation is welcomed.

As my day six, I had stopped for gas at a convince store and got myself a coffee also. I saw that a few others were getting coffee so I told the cashier I'd pay for the next person's drink. The man who benefited was more than surprised and he decided to pay for the next person.
Unfortunately I could not do the 'For You' portion of spreading cheer as I had a coffee to go. Later at home I took a time for myself with a cup of hot chocolate with both mini-marshmallows and whip cream while I watched yet another feel good holiday movie.
